Product Description:
Fiocchi Rifle Shooting Dynamics 223 Remington
Product Code:
223ADG
Case:
Brass (composition 70% copper and 30% zinc CuZn30).
Bullet:
55 Grain Full Metal Jacket Boat Tail
Primer:
Small Rifle Primer
(Standard lead styphnate boxer type, with no mercuric, no corrosive, no erosive priming mixture)
Operating Range
-40 degrees to +125 degrees Fahrenheit
Primer Sealant:
None
Case Mouth Sealant:
None
Propellant/Powder
OEM Non-canister smokeless powder.
Headstamp:
Each loaded cartridge shall be head stamped with the manufacturer’s symbol and appropriate cartridge designation. (GFL 223 Rem)
Lot Identification:
Ammunition is assigned a unique identification number to include the day, month and year of manufacture and assembly line on which it was manufactured.
Muzzle Velocity:
3240 +/- 50 ft per second using a SAAMI standard test barrel
Muzzle Energy:
Approx. 1282 ft lbs
Chamber Pressure – Ballistic Test Methods:
The equipment and methods used for testing are in accordance with SAAMI specifications. Chamber pressure is measured by SAAMI conformal piezoelectric transducer. Chamber pressures comply with SAAMI recommended pressure levels. Test barrels are monitored on a periodic schedule and compared to established lots of SAAMI reference ammunition for pressure and velocity.
Equipment
SAAMI test barrel (24” length)
Assembly
Product is newly manufactured – not reloads. Conforms to SAAMI standards.
Propellant Detection:
100% mechanical and/or electrical detection of propellant levels within the cartridge.
Visual Inspection:
100% visual inspection of finished cartridges prior to packaging.
